Output 671f8dd5edd39b89ace3ef43d9e52d360dc295bfff6c50fa0554678af03f0678:20

value
1552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a0f77304daa638198e27f138a82667120b2c2ac OP_EQUAL
address
DHj6KJGAue7AzZQnQhNjFbxRhbWtiPSPwQ
transaction
671f8dd5edd39b89ace3ef43d9e52d360dc295bfff6c50fa0554678af03f0678
spent
true